Posted By orndorffter 2 weeks, 3 days ago in NewsNewly opened documents contradict some commonly accepted accounts of President John F. Kennedy\'s death, according to historian Steven M. Gillon. In his new book The Kennedy Assassination -- 24 Hours After, Gillon raises questions about the timeline of events that followed the fatal shooting of the president in Dallas on Nov. 22, 1963.
